







Elegant 17th Century Castle With Stables And Italian Gardens
About the Property
An elegant 17th-century castle with stables and Italian gardens, located on the hills leading to Ivrea in Piedmont, Italy. This distinguished property, attributed to the architect Chevalley, encompasses approximately 2,500 square meters across three levels and is set within a sprawling park of 2 hectares adorned with ancient trees. The castle's notable features include a magnificent terrace overlooking the gardens and a private secular forest. This remarkable castle, with origins possibly tracing back to the 12th century, showcases a blend of historical significance and architectural refinement. The architect Chevalley undertook a radical renovation, transforming the original horseshoe structure into a more sophisticated design featuring a prominent tower, a spectacular loggia, and an inviting entrance hall. The interior boasts grand salons characterized by splendid ancient fireplaces and baroque finishes, with high windows that frame views of the surrounding park. The main staircase leads to the second floor, which is dedicated to the sleeping quarters, comprising three apartments and a chapel, all accessible via an elegant string corridor. The main tower houses spacious bedrooms and bathrooms, along with a splendid panoramic altana. The basement is designed for entertaining, featuring a kitchen for events and a wine cellar. Outbuildings: - Stables for horses - Orangerie beneath the terrace - A 70 sqm dépendance serving as the custodian's residence Price: €2,900,000 including fees (paid by the seller).
